what happens when you die?
The bhuddists believe that you enter into a long string of trials (including avoiding what we would percieve to be as "heaven", coming face to face with wrathful dieties, face to face with death himself, and a cadre of other tribulations) that will decide the if you are reborn or break free of the karmic cycle and achieve nirvana. If you are reborn you're final trial is to walk down a hall full of people having sex and choose which ones shall be your parents. Upon choosing you experience total and complete bliss then you are concieved.
